The Passion music Johann David Heinichen wrote for the Dresden court is a document of cultural and confessional openness of the Saxon residence, and his two Italian oratorios heard here are surrogates of large-scale Passion music. Come? S'imbruna il ciel - composed in 1728 - is the latest of the sepolcri, his other Passion L'aride tempie ignude the first of the sepolcri to survive from Heinichen in Dresden.
